![]() You will also need a paid developer license to do that. ![]() You can also build the emulator yourself and launch it through Xcode's debugger, but you will need to be tethered to your Mac while playing. This can be enabled in the Settings menu of the emulator. Play! implements automatic JIT activation through AltServer, which requires AltServer to be running on the same network as your iOS device. Here is a guide explaining how JIT can be enabled: ![]() If these requirements are not met, there are still ways to enable JIT through other means.
